Norgani Hotels ASA signs the final agreement with Hotellinvest Holding AS, established by Fearnley Finans Eiendom AS, to sell four hotels in Denmark.

Following the announcement of a letter of intent on 14 November 2006 Norgani Hotels ASA has signed the final purchase agreement with Hotellinvest Holding AS to sell four Danish hotels - Clarion Copenhagen, Scandic Kolding, Scandic Glostrup and Scandic Hvidovre. The hotels have 729 rooms in total and a lettable floor area of 34,744 sqm (excluding the planned conference center for Clarion Copenhagen).

The property value in the agreement, which is structured as a share deal, is set at DKK 622.6 million (NOK 684 million). This implies an estimated property yield of approximately 6%. The property value implies a price per room of approx. DKK 854,000 (NOK 938,000) and a price per sqm of DKK 16,650 (NOK 18,298) compared to a Norgani average per third quarter 2006 of NOK 727,000 and NOK 13,900, respectively.

Capital gain is DKK 41 million (NOK 45 million) and the realized value gain is DKK 106 million (NOK116 million) where DKK 65 million (NOK 71 million) has been included in the accounts as of 30 September 2006 as increased market value. The return on equity is 90% As a result of the sale Norgani will book a gain in Q4 2006 of NOK 45 million.

Norgani will continue to manage the sold properties according to a six year agreement and will complete the construction of the planned conference center mentioned above. In connection with the transaction Norgani has guaranteed a CPI adjusted gross rent and maximum operating and investment costs for the next six years and has entered into an agreement with the buyer (maturing 2012) which enables the buyer to sell the properties back to Norgani at a negotiated sales price which is 8% lower than agreed property value. Alternatively, the property can be sold externally at marked price where Norgani has the right to buy back the hotels or share the profit according to terms set out in the agreement.

Commenting on the transaction CEO Kjell Sagstad says “We are pleased to present to the market a final agreement which is in-line with our previously announced letter of intent. We are very satisfied with the return on equity in this transaction. Even though we now sell off a substantial part of our Danish portfolio, we continue to view Denmark as an important market and will continue to develop our remaining properties and look for new opportunities.”

Norgani has also sold the property Lappinporti which is a small hotel with 40 rooms in Rovaniemi Finland. Lappinporti is considered to be a non core business property and has therefore been for sale since it was bought as a part of the Kapiteeli purchase. The property is sold for 0,8 EUR mill and the book gain and cash flow from the sale will be 0,1 EUR mill.

About Norgani
Norgani is the owner of a portfolio of 79 larger three and four star hotel properties, centrally located with an average size of 172 rooms. The weighted average lease duration for the total portfolio is approximately 8 years. Tenants include hotel operators such as Scandic/Hilton which leases 55% of the hotels, Choice Hotels Scandinavia (26%), Rezidor (6%) and other Nordic and international chains. In addition to the long lease duration, Norgani for the major part of its portfolio has minimum lease guarantees from sellers for the next 4-5 years. The hotels are located in Sweden, Finland, Norway and Denmark. In November 2005 Norgani Hotels was listed on Oslo Børs under the ticker NORGAN. The company headquarter is in Oslo.
